CSS選擇器是CSS中非常重要的概念之一,它允許你按不同的方式定義網(wǎng)頁上不同元素的樣式。有7種基本的CSS選擇器:
:nth-child
該選擇器允許你選中元素列表中的第N個元素。這個N可以是一個數(shù)字、一個表達(dá)式或者是單詞“even”或“odd”。
:nth-last-child
與:nth-child類似,但是這個選擇器選中的是元素列表中倒數(shù)第N個元素。
:nth-of-type
該選擇器允許你選中一組元素的子元素。與:nth-child不同的是,該選擇器只匹配元素類型相同的元素。
:nth-last-of-type
與:nth-of-type類似,選中的元素是一組元素的最后一個(按類型)。
:first-child
該選擇器選中一組父元素下的第一個子元素。
:last-child
該選擇器選中一組父元素下的最后一個子元素。
:Only-child
該選擇器選中那些沒有任何兄弟元素的子元素。在大多數(shù)情況下,僅當(dāng)子元素直接位于父元素中時才會發(fā)揮作用。
這7種基本CSS選擇器可以組合使用,可以達(dá)到更加精確的選擇效果。同時,許多其他類型的選擇器也可以與它們組合使用,比如屬性選擇器、類選擇器等等。如果你想更好地掌握CSS選擇器的知識,可以查找相關(guān)文獻并多做練習(xí)。